These journals have
125 pages of unlined khadda paper; khadda is recycled cotton that has been left
over from the massive garment industry in India. The paper may have a splash of petals or may
be an off white colour, each style of paper is stunning and very easy to write
on.
It is handmade and
doesn't contain any chemicals as we use only unbleached cotton. The paper is made by charity in rural
Rajasthan that promotes women's education and their social standing in the
rural villages.
We are a fair trade
company and regularly visit our suppliers to ensure the highest standards are
met. We quality control all our products to ensure that you only receive the
best.
We pay our suppliers
50% upfront and send money to them whenever they need it. We never send
anything back or not pay for damaged goods.
We use a bonus system for the staff and they can earn up to 5% of our
total order value which can give them an extra month's wages per year.
The sari's come from
Varanasi, one of the most religious cities in the World and a centre of
excellence for sari making. We use new saris as we cannot guarantee the
cleanliness of recycled sari's and cannot always get the correct styles and
designs.
